Grasping Peptide Synthesis: Why Standards Is Crucial

Knowing that peptide synthesis is essential for advancing research labs, the quality of peptides produced plays a major role in experimental outcomes. Because peptides serve as critical biological molecules, accurate synthesis methods are needed to confirm their functionality and utility in various fields. Elements like cleanliness, length, and molecular composition are vital, since even small deviations can cause inaccurate data. High-quality peptides promote reliable molecular interactions, correct conformations, and precise biological activity, making them indispensable for studies in areas such as biochemistry and molecular biology. Researchers must focus on strict quality control throughout synthesis, incorporating analytical techniques like mass spectrometry and high-performance liquid chromatography. By stressing the significance of quality in peptide synthesis, research labs can increase the reproducibility and accuracy of their findings, thereby supporting the growth of scientific knowledge and innovation. This focus on standards is fundamental in producing meaningful research results.
